Sve djeluje vrlo jednostavno, zahvaljujući kontroleru Rover koji je na Androidu. Koristeći ga putem Bluetooth-a, možete slati naredbe Arduinu. Tamo će se dešifrirati ovisno o kodu i uređaj će obaviti potrebne radnje. Također, uređajem se može upravljati pomoću gumba gore, dolje, desno, lijevo.
Materijali i alati za izradu spremnika:
- mikrokontroler Arduino UNO (ali primjerak je također prikladan);
- serijski Bluetooth modul (HK-06);
- vozač motora;
- šasija gusjenica spremnika (Tamiya);
- mjenjač za spremnik (Tamiya);
- Jumper kabeli;
- lemljenje s lemilicom;
- žice;
- odvijač.
Proces razvoja robota:
Prvi korak. Sastavljanje mjenjača
Za sastavljanje mjenjača slijedite upute. Tamiya mora imati dva motora, podmazivač, ključ i mjenjač. Da bi stroj ispravno radio, trebate koristiti omjer prijenosnika "58: 1".
Nakon sastavljanja zupčanika u reduktoru, morate pažljivo podmazati mast koja se isporučuje s kitom. Prilikom sastavljanja ne smijete zaboraviti na metalne nosače prijenosnika.
Alternativno, možete koristiti čak i motor s dvostrukim mjenjačem, ali u tom slučaju morat ćete promijeniti kod uređaja, tako da je bolje koristiti dva motora.
Drugi korak Montiramo šasiju.
Nakon sastavljanja mjenjača možete nastaviti s montažom kućišta. Nema potrebe slijediti upute jer će se dizajn malo izmijeniti. U setu možete vidjeti jedan zupčanik i tri seta valjka.
Montaža se sastoji od nekoliko faza, kako se to događa, može se vidjeti na fotografiji.
Treći korak Ugradite Arduino regulator i upravljački program motora
Regulator je pričvršćen na kućište s vijcima, za to prvo morate instalirati komad akrilne ploče. Osim toga, možete koristiti distančnike, to će zamijeniti plastičnu podlogu.
Što se tiče vozača, ovdje je važno napomenuti da je vozač poput L293D prikladan za ove svrhe. Ako koristite službeni vozač iz Arduino Motor-a, on neće raditi jer morate promijeniti kod.
Četvrti korak Povezujemo Bluetooth modul
Bluetooth modul autor je kupio na DX.com, koštao je 8 dolara.Postoji razmak između prijenosnika i Arduino ploče, na ovo mjesto možete instalirati Bluetooth kontroler.
Sve djeluje na sljedeći način. Program šalje određene bajte informacija Arduinu, gdje se zatim dešifriraju. Pa, tada na temelju tih podataka uređaj šalje potrebne naredbe motorima.
Dijagram ožičenja je sljedeći:
- "TX Bluetooth modul" povezuje se s "RX u Arduinu";
- "RX Bluetooth modul" povezan je s "TX Arduino";
- "Bluetooth modul VCC" povezuje se s "5V iz Arduina";
- "Zemlja iz Bluetooth modula" povezuje se s "GND Arduino".
Peti korak Ugradite FPV kameru
Konkretno, u ovom projektu kamera nije dodana, ali ako je potrebno, to se može učiniti. Zahvaljujući ovoj kameri, možete vidjeti kamo ide automobilne gledajući ga. Sve će se informacije emitirati izravno s njegove ploče. Slične tehnologije mogu se naći na dronovima i drugim sličnim uređajima. Za rad takve kamere potreban vam je odašiljač i prijemnik. Uz to, dodatna baterija za rad fotoaparata.
Korak šesti Spajamo bateriju
Za takav uređaj najbolja je litij-polimerna baterija. Teži malo i najmoćnija je do sada. Važno je napomenuti da se takve baterije moraju puniti samo iz posebnog izvora napajanja s kontrolerom, jer se u protivnom napuhavaju i ne puštaju. Najlakši način je uzeti stari mobitel s radnom baterijom i napuniti ga izravno u njemu.
Sedmi korak. Programski kod tenka
Knjižnica se koristi za kontrolu motora. Da bi uređaj ispravno primio naredbe, morate ih konfigurirati na način prikazan na slici. Konkretno, u kôdu koji se koristi nalaze se samo osnovne naredbe, to jest naprijed, nazad, udesno i lijevo.
Da biste instalirali potreban softver na Android, on se mora preuzeti s Google Playa i instalirati. Zatim uključite Bluetooth i pokrenite program. Tada morate uspostaviti vezu. Kad crvena boja postane zelena, veza će se uspostaviti i spremnik se već može kontrolirati.
To je sve, sada robot spreman. Daljinski se može kontrolirati putem Bluetooth-a. Raspon ove veze je oko 20 metara.
Autor ubuduće planira poboljšati spremnik, naime, instalirati ultrazvučne senzore pokreta kako bi mogao obilaziti prepreke. Još uvijek postoji ideja povećati snagu motora, ojačati šasiju i opskrbiti snažnije baterije. I, naravno, instalirajte kameru u stvarnom vremenu.